Qatar Airways temporarily suspends Doha flights amid regional airspace closure

Qatar Airways has decided to temporarily suspend flights to and from Doha following the closure of the Qatari airspace. Flights will be resumed once the airspace closure is lifted, said the airline in a statement on X.The airline noted that delays and other disruptions may still occur even after the operations restart. It is working closely with the government authorities and relevant stakeholders and will be employing additional staff at the Hamad International Airport and other major airports to assist affected passengers once operations resume. Meanwhile, Emirates has also temporarily suspended operations to and from Dubai due to multiple airspace closures. The airline stated that it will support passengers through rebooking options, refunds and alternative travel arrangements.

Regional aviation disruptions

The decision followed after the United States and Israel launched military strikes on Iran, leading to a global aviation emergency across the Middle East. Numerous airlines have closed routes and cancelled flights, leaving thousands of passengers stranded and international travel disrupted. Doha’s Hamad International Airport is one of the world’s busiest transit hubs, connecting flights between Asia, Europe, and North America.However, due to the rising geopolitical tension in the Middle Eastern landscape, airlines worldwide have responded with flight cancellations. From single-day cancellations to week-long suspensions, airlines said they are closely monitoring the evolving security situation and are prepared to make further adjustments as needed. For now, as tensions remain high and airspace stays restricted, global aviation remains on alert, with airlines, airports and travellers all waiting for the skies over the Middle East to reopen.
